I agree with the figures mentioned. There is a requirement to look at the balance of funding now, arising from the big increase in the number of applications that have come in during the past few months. Officials have wisely decided to have a look at those applications to see what level of funding will be required to meet them if they are successful and to see what funds will remain for the rest of the year. We are anxious to spend as much of the money as we possibly can between now and the end of the year. I expect that within the next ten days - by the end of next week - we will be in a better position to see the precise level of funding available for community projects between now and the end of the year.
